Show EMPEROR VISITS I HISTORIC FIELD Shows Guest Where Father Stood at Sedan and Where Napoleon and Bis-mark Bis-mark Met. Berlin, via London, Jan. 29, 11:08 a m. The Lokal Anzeiger published some further accounts of the visit of Dr. Ganghofer. the author, to Emperor Em-peror William at the German field headquarters It tells of a trip made by the Emperor and Dr. Ganghofer to Donchory, in the region of the Sedan battlefield. Here the emperor, In speaking of the unity of the Germans, 1b quoted as saving to Dr. Ganghofer "It is my greatest pleasure that I could live to see It ." The emperor pointed oat to the author where his father stood at Sedan, where Napoleon and Bismarck met and other historic spots. The trip by automobile finally brought the party to the headquarters headquar-ters of Crown Prince Frederick William, Wil-liam, where, after luncheon had been eaten, the emperor turned smilingly to hi son and said. "One gets betteir . things to eat by you than by me. I aha! I consider whether I shall not requisition your cook " Kaiser Reviews Prisoners. The emperor here had an opportunity opportu-nity to see a thousand French prisoners prison-ers march, by. Ho was greatly pleased when some of them doffed their caps to him and returned their salute. During this review he turned to a photographer who waa taking pic tures and Bald: "Phototfraph the prisoners and not always me." The party later climbed a steep ascent to get a view of the surrounding surround-ing rcRion. When descend Lng Dr Ganghofer slipped but the emperor quickly grasped him by the arm and saved him from a fall saying at the same time: "Soldiers and citizens must help each other all they can." |
